The Spellpage tool assists users in completing their tasks faster and more effectively through the use of personal AI assistants. It streamlines monotonous processes, offers motivation and coaching, and can store research topics of interest. The tool is crafted to simplify tasks and improve efficiency by handling them for the user.

Aviator is a platform designed to enhance developer productivity by simplifying software development processes. It automates redundant tasks, oversees code merges, supports effective code reviews, and offers actionable insights. Developed by former Google engineers, it accommodates both monorepo and microservice setups and integrates effortlessly with current toolchains. Engineering teams opt for Aviator to remove workflow obstacles, boost code quality, and speed up their development cycles, enabling developers to concentrate on creative problem-solving instead of handling process-related tasks.
Kaiden AI is an AI-driven teaching assistant developed to greatly boost teachers' efficiency by automating lesson planning, content development, and grading processes. It provides tailored tools such as AI Chat for immediate support, a Content Generator for developing personalized lesson plans and resources, and an AI Grader for offering valuable feedback and seamless grading. These features are intended to save educators time, lessen their workload, and allow them to concentrate on delivering more personalized and effective instruction, positioning Kaiden AI as a compelling choice for teachers aiming to simplify their workflow and enhance the learning experience for students.
